1983 Kenworth Lcf recalls
There is 1 NHTSA recall campaign associated with this vehicle configuration.
Vehicle Speed Control
POSSIBILITY THAT A NEW THROTTLE ROD END WAS INCORPORATED IN THE THROTTLE MECHANISM DURING MANUFACTURING. THIS THROTTLE END USES A NYLON BEARING MATERIAL. THIS BEARING MAY DETERIORATE UNDER CERTAIN CONDITIONS RESTRICTING THROTTLE ROD MOVEMENT. CONSEQUENCE OF DEFECT: THE RESTRICTING OF THROTTLE ROD MOVEMENT CAUSES A LOSS OF THROTTLE CONTROL WHICH MAY RESULT IN AN ACCIDENT.
INSPECTION AND REPLACEMENT OF ALL ALINABAL PARTS WILL BE MADE BY THE MANUFACTURER.
